Using the Invert Option
The invert option deletes the existing cells from the set and replaces them with all other cells in the model, that is, those cells that were previously outside the set.
To access the cell set invert option,
right-click the desired cell set node and select

from the pop-up menu:
An example before and after snapshot of the invert operation is shown below:

In this example, the original cell set contained a portion of the model cells. After the invert operation, the cell set contains all remaining cells.
